Eaton AccuProx E59 Series Proximity Sensors
The AccuProx E59 series of high performance inductive proximity sensors from Eaton provide an excellent sensing range, linearity and resolution in an affordable and compact tubular package. AccuProx analog sensors provide an electrical signal that varies in proportion to the position of the metal target within its sensing range.
